On which dates are the finals of the Eurovision Song Contest 2025?

The most important question, because on what date is the Eurovision Song Contest 2025? Just like every other edition, there will be two semi-finals and a final on Saturday in the same week. The first semi-final of the Song Festival 2025 will take place on Tuesday, May 13, followed by the second semi-final on Thursday, May 15. The big final of the Eurovision Song Contest is scheduled for Saturday, May 17, 2025.

What time does the Song Festival 2025 begin? When should we be ready this year with our snacks and our own voting paper? Traditionally, both the semi-final shows and the final on Saturday start at 9:00 PM.

Is there a theme for the Eurovision Song Contest 2025?

Indeed, and it was announced earlier. After themes like United by Music, The Sound of Beauty, and Open Up, the theme for the Eurovision Song Contest 2025 is: Unity Shapes Love.

Who will represent the Netherlands at the Eurovision Song Contest 2025?

After Joost Klein was disqualified right before the final last year, he was given another chance by AVROTROS to compete for victory at the Song Contest. However, he decided not to travel to Basel this year and to leave the Song Contest behind. So, the selection committee opened the lines for submissions, and artists could submit their songs for this year.

And the winner who emerged is the 21-year-old talent Claude. The singer combines French with Dutch in his songs and has hits like Ladada, Layla, and Écoutez-moi to his name. Which countries will sing in the first and second semi-finals of the Song Festival 2025?

In the first semi-final of the Song Festival 2025 on Tuesday, May 13, the following countries will participate: Estonia, Iceland, Ukraine, Poland, Portugal, Slovenia, Albania, Sweden, Belgium, Azerbaijan, San Marino, Norway, Netherlands, Croatia, and Cyprus.

In the second semi-final of the Song Festival 2025 on Thursday, May 15, the following countries will participate: Finland, Denmark, Austria, Armenia, Latvia, Ireland, Australia, Greece, Lithuania, Montenegro, Serbia, Malta, Luxembourg, Israel, Georgia, and Czech Republic.

Countries that already have a spot in the final, or in other words, the countries that bring in the most money, are: the United Kingdom, Italy, France, Germany, and Spain. Switzerland also gets a direct spot in the final, as they won last year and are hosting the festival this year.

Who are the presenters of the Eurovision Song Contest 2025?

The presenters of this year’s festival in Basel were also announced last month. The three women Sandra Studer, Hazel Brugger, and Michelle Hunziker will be taking the stage in Basel in a few months.
